社区讨论

MLE求助!!!!!!

P1001A+B Problem参与者 11已保存回复 23

讨论操作

快速查看讨论及其快照的属性,并进行相关操作。

当前回复
23 条
当前快照
1 份
快照标识符
@lo7m6kla
此快照首次捕获于
2023/10/27 04:05
2 年前
此快照最后确认于
2023/10/27 04:05
2 年前
查看原帖
CPP
//二分
//#include<iostream>
//using namespace std;
//const long long INF=2*(1e9+10);
//long long a,b;
//int main(){
//	cin>>a>>b;
//	long long mid,left=(0-INF),right=INF;
//	while(left<=right&&mid!=(a+b)){
//		mid=(left+right)>>1;
//		if(mid<a+b)left=mid+1;
//		if(mid>a+b)right=mid-1;
//	}
//	cout<<mid;
//	return 0;
//}
//深搜
#include<iostream>
using namespace std;
long long a,b;
long long dfs(long long x){
	if(x==1)return 1;
	else return dfs(x-1)+1;
}
int main(){
	cin>>a>>b;
	cout<<dfs(a)+dfs(b);
	return 0;
}
函数递归调用太多了,占空间溢出,求优化!!doge

回复

23 条回复,欢迎继续交流。

正在加载回复...